Start with the basics

What is anger?

A strong feeling that can arise when something feels unfair, hurtful, frustrating, or blocked.

Notice the signs

How might it show up?

Appears early and becomes more complex as children learn to understand causes, consequences, and social boundaries.

A thought for parents

What can a parent do?

Make room for the feeling while setting clear limits around unsafe behavior. A child can feel angry without being allowed to hurt someone.

A normal part of growing

Is anger normal in childhood?

Very common and a normal part of learning to handle limits, conflict, disappointment, and frustration.
